Title: Gambia's President orders end of English as official language
Post by: Kairi on June 15, 2014, 10:50:02 PM
excerpt -   Gambia stunned the Commonwealth, which mainly groups former British colonies, by withdrawing from the 54-nation bloc in October, branding it "an extension of colonialism".

Jammeh said Britain had "no moral platform" to talk about human rights.

"What brought the British in the first place to Gambia ... was trade in ivory because Gambia had a lot of elephants," he said.

"They ended up wiping out the elephants and then turned around and started selling Africans. The British instituted slavery. The only thing they left us with is unfortunately the English language."
